Vandal Damaging Windows With BB Gun Sought By Fairfield Police
Police have received more than a half-dozen complaints about home windows in Fairfield damaged by BB guns.
FAIRFIELD, CT — Fairfield police are asking for the public's help in finding whoever has recently been shooting at and damaging home windows in town with a BB gun, according to a post on the department's Facebook page.
Over the past two months, the department has investigated seven different complaints of windows damaged with a BB gun.
"These incidents have frequently occurred around 11 PM, and the majority of the victimized residences are located in neighborhoods surrounding Fairfield Warde High School and Lake Mohegan," officials wrote.

The suspect vehicle, based on surveillance footage, appears to be an older model sedan that is silver or tan. Police said the vehicle could be an early 2000s Cadillac DeVille.
"The Fairfield Police Department is asking for the public’s assistance in identifying the motor vehicle owner and the suspects who are involved in these incidents," officials said.
